Question
which of the three factors affecting image quality is altered by adjusting the intensity of the light source?
magnification
resolution
contrast
Identify the factors of image quality
In microscopy, three primary factors determine the quality of an image:
- Magnification: The apparent increase in the size of an object.
- Resolution: The ability to distinguish two close points as separate entities (detail).
- Contrast: The difference in light intensity between the specimen and the background.
Analyze the effect of light intensity
Adjusting the intensity of the light source directly changes the amount of light passing through the specimen. This alteration affects how bright the specimen appears relative to its background, which directly alters the contrast of the image. It does not change the physical properties of the lenses (which govern magnification and resolution).
